Who We Are
UCI Health is the clinical enterprise of the University of California, Irvine, and the only academic health system based in Orange County. UCI Health is comprised of its main campus, UCI Medical Center, a 459-bed, acute care hospital in Orange, Calif., four hospitals and affiliated physicians of the UCI Health Community Network in Orange and Los Angeles counties and ambulatory care centers across the region.
Listed among America s Best Hospitals by U.S. News & World Report for 23 consecutive years, UCI Medical Center provides tertiary and qua ternary care and is home to Orange County s only National Cancer Institute-designated comprehensive cancer center, high-risk perinatal/neonatal program and American College of Surgeons-verified Level I adult and Level II pediatric trauma center, gold level 1 geriatric emergency department and regional burn center.
UCI Health serves a region of nearly 4 million people in Orange County, western Riverside County and southeast Los Angeles County.

Your Role on the TeamPosition Summary:
Under the general direction of the Manager, HB Enterprise Cash Posting and Reconciliation, the Patient Billing & Collection Supervisor oversees daily operations of the cash posting team, ensuring accurate and timely processing of patient and insurance payments across multiple systems, including EPIC and PBAR. Optimizes revenue cycle performance, resolves payment discrepancies, and ensures and maintains compliance with healthcare financial regulations. As a coach and mentor, provides training, addresses performance issues, and ensures competency in accordance with established standards, procedures, policies, and legal requirements.
Provides support and guidance to the unit and contributes to a work environment that fosters positive morale. Researches and investigates issues as needed, analyzes and resolves problems and discrepancies, provides creative solutions, and recommends alternatives and initiatives to optimize work and system performance. Works collaboratively and assists in personnel actions and staffing and human resource matters. Assists in the development of unit goals and objectives and on special projects as needed.
